Home
last modified time | relevance | path

Searched refs:scf_iter_t (Results 1 – 25 of 35) sorted by relevance

12

/illumos-gate/usr/src/lib/libscf/inc/
H A Dlibscf.h64 typedef struct scf_iter scf_iter_t; typedef
537 scf_iter_t *scf_iter_create(scf_handle_t *);
538 scf_handle_t *scf_iter_handle(const scf_iter_t *);
539 void scf_iter_reset(scf_iter_t *);
540 void scf_iter_destroy(scf_iter_t *);
542 int scf_iter_handle_scopes(scf_iter_t *, const scf_handle_t *);
543 int scf_iter_scope_services(scf_iter_t *, const scf_scope_t *);
544 int scf_iter_service_instances(scf_iter_t *, const scf_service_t *);
545 int scf_iter_service_pgs(scf_iter_t *, const scf_service_t *);
546 int scf_iter_instance_pgs(scf_iter_t *, const scf_instance_t *);
[all …]
/illumos-gate/usr/src/cmd/svc/svcadm/
H A Dsynch.c142 static scf_iter_t *
145 scf_iter_t *iter; in prop_walk_init()
183 prop_walk_step(scf_iter_t *iter, char *fmri, size_t len) in prop_walk_step()
300 scf_iter_t *iter; in fmri_has_potential()
388 eval_require_any(scf_iter_t *iter, char *value, size_t value_sz, int isfile) in eval_require_any()
409 eval_all(scf_iter_t *iter, char *value, size_t value_sz, in eval_all()
424 eval_require_all(scf_iter_t *iter, char *value, size_t value_sz, int isfile) in eval_require_all()
430 eval_optional_all(scf_iter_t *iter, char *value, size_t value_sz, int isfile) in eval_optional_all()
436 eval_exclude_all(scf_iter_t *iter, char *value, size_t value_sz, int isfile) in eval_exclude_all()
452 scf_iter_t *iter, *viter = NULL; in has_potential()
H A Dsvcadm.c936 scf_iter_t *iter; in get_inst_mult()
1098 multiple_instances(scf_iter_t *iter, scf_value_t *v, char *buf) in multiple_instances()
1173 scf_iter_t *pg_iter, *val_iter; in enable_fmri_rec()
/illumos-gate/usr/src/lib/libsmbfs/smb/
H A Drc_scf.c118 scf_iter_t *pgiter = NULL; in rc_scf_get_sharectl()
119 scf_iter_t *propiter = NULL; in rc_scf_get_sharectl()
120 scf_iter_t *valiter = NULL; in rc_scf_get_sharectl()
/illumos-gate/usr/src/lib/libshare/smbfs/
H A Dlibshare_smbfs.h105 scf_iter_t *scf_inst_iter;
106 scf_iter_t *scf_pg_iter;
/illumos-gate/usr/src/lib/libbsm/common/
H A Daudit_scf.h78 scf_iter_t *pgrp; /* property group iter handle */
79 scf_iter_t *prop; /* property iter handle */
/illumos-gate/usr/src/lib/libscf/common/
H A Dlowlevel.c111 static void scf_iter_reset_locked(scf_iter_t *iter);
225 uint32_t l_id = ((scf_iter_t *)l_arg)->iter_id; in iter_compare()
226 uint32_t r_id = (r_arg != NULL) ? ((scf_iter_t *)r_arg)->iter_id : in iter_compare()
266 sizeof (scf_iter_t), offsetof(scf_iter_t, iter_node), in lowlevel_init()
1106 iter_attach(scf_iter_t *iter) in iter_attach()
1160 scf_iter_t *iter; in scf_handle_bind()
1348 scf_iter_t *iter; in handle_unrefed()
1535 scf_iter_t *cur; in handle_alloc_iterid()
1789 uint32_t type, scf_datael_t *out, scf_iter_t *iter) in datael_get_child_composed_locked()
1929 scf_iter_t *iter = NULL; in datael_get_child()
[all …]
H A Dlowlevel_impl.h94 scf_iter_t *rh_iter;
H A Dscf_tmpl.c97 scf_iter_t *pt_iter;
128 scf_iter_t *prt_iter;
537 scf_iter_t *iter; in _append_astrings_values()
1482 scf_iter_t *iter; in _find_template_pg_match()
2062 static scf_iter_t *
2065 scf_iter_t *iter; in _get_svc_or_inst_iter()
2112 static scf_iter_t *
2116 scf_iter_t *iter = NULL; in _get_next_iterator()
2724 scf_iter_t *iter = NULL; in scf_tmpl_iter_props()
5982 scf_iter_t *iter = NULL; in _validate_cardinality()
[all …]
H A Dmidlevel.c141 scf_iter_t *iter; in fill_prop()
361 insert_app_props(scf_iter_t *propiter, char *pgname, char *propname, struct in insert_app_props()
1232 scf_iter_t *it = scf_iter_create(h); in _smf_refresh_all_instances()
1631 scf_iter_t *svc_iter = NULL, *inst_iter = NULL; in scf_simple_walk_instances()
1852 scf_iter_t *pgiter = NULL, *propiter = NULL; in scf_simple_app_props_get()
/illumos-gate/usr/src/cmd/svc/svcprop/
H A Dsvcprop.c227 scf_iter_t *iter; in display_prop()
310 scf_iter_t *iter; in display_pg()
349 scf_iter_entity_pgs(scf_iter_t *iter, scf_entityp_t ent) in scf_iter_entity_pgs()
418 scf_iter_t *iter; in process_ent()
/illumos-gate/usr/src/lib/libshare/common/
H A Dscfutil.c249 scf_iter_t *iter; in sa_extract_pgroup()
473 scf_iter_t *iter; in sa_share_from_pgroup()
574 scf_iter_t *viter; in sa_share_from_pgroup()
709 scf_iter_t *iter = NULL; in sa_share_props_from_pgroup()
879 scf_iter_t *iter; in sa_extract_group()
1115 scf_iter_t *iter; in sa_get_config()
/illumos-gate/usr/src/cmd/svc/svcs/
H A Dsvcs.c632 uint_t *np, scf_property_t *prop, scf_value_t *val, scf_iter_t *iter) in propvals_to_pids()
917 scf_iter_t *iter; in instance_processes()
2068 scf_iter_t *iter; in get_fmri_state()
2202 scf_iter_t *pg_iter, *prop_iter, *val_iter; in print_application_properties()
2340 scf_iter_t *iter; in print_detailed_dependency()
2412 scf_iter_t *pg_iter; in print_detailed()
2573 scf_iter_t *iter; in print_detailed()
2698 scf_iter_t *iter = scf_iter_create(h); in get_notify_param_classes()
2919 scf_iter_t *iter; in add_processes()
3102 scf_iter_t *iter; in list_svc_or_inst_fmri()
[all …]
/illumos-gate/usr/src/lib/fm/topo/libtopo/common/
H A Dsvc.c243 scf_iter_t *svc_iter = NULL; in svc_enum()
244 scf_iter_t *inst_iter = NULL; in svc_enum()
707 scf_iter_t *iter = NULL; in svc_get_state()
/illumos-gate/usr/src/cmd/isns/isnsd/
H A Dconfig.c65 scf_iter_t *value_iter = NULL; in load_config()
/illumos-gate/usr/src/cmd/svc/svccfg/
H A Dsvccfg_libscf.c261 static scf_iter_t *imp_iter = NULL;
262 static scf_iter_t *imp_rpg_iter = NULL;
263 static scf_iter_t *imp_up_iter = NULL;
282 static scf_iter_t *ud_iter = NULL, *ud_iter2 = NULL;
293 static scf_iter_t *exp_inst_iter, *exp_pg_iter, *exp_prop_iter, *exp_val_iter;
582 scf_propertygroup_t *pg, scf_iter_t *iter, scf_instance_t *inst, in entity_get_running_pg()
1608 scf_instance_t *inst, scf_iter_t *iter, char *name_buf) in refresh_entity()
1755 scf_iter_t *piter = NULL; in private_refresh()
3921 scf_iter_t *ud_prop_iter; in upgrade_manifestfiles()
9312 scf_iter_t *eiter; in export_dependency()
[all …]
H A Dsvccfg_internal.c759 static scf_iter_t *load_propiter = NULL, *load_valiter = NULL;
760 static scf_iter_t *load_pgiter = NULL;
/illumos-gate/usr/src/lib/smbsrv/libsmb/common/
H A Dlibsmb.h99 scf_iter_t *scf_inst_iter;
100 scf_iter_t *scf_pg_iter;
/illumos-gate/usr/src/cmd/fcinfo/
H A Dfcadm-list.c148 scf_iter_t *valueIter = NULL; in npivAddRemoveNPIVEntry()
851 scf_iter_t *valueIter = NULL; in fc_util_create_portlist()
/illumos-gate/usr/src/lib/libfcoe/common/
H A Dlibfcoe.c186 scf_iter_t *valueIter = NULL; in fcoe_add_remove_scf_entry()
843 scf_iter_t *valueIter = NULL; in FCOE_LoadConfig()
/illumos-gate/usr/src/lib/libstmf/common/
H A Dstore.c297 scf_iter_t *valueIter = NULL; in iPsAddRemoveGroupMember()
1387 scf_iter_t *propIter = NULL; in iPsCreateDeleteGroup()
1694 scf_iter_t *propIter = NULL; in iPsGetGroupList()
1868 scf_iter_t *valueIter = NULL; in iPsGetGroupMemberList()
2844 scf_iter_t *propIter = NULL; in iPsGetActualGroupName()
3248 scf_iter_t *pgIter = NULL; in psGetLogicalUnitList()
3498 scf_iter_t *propIter = NULL; in psGetViewEntryList()
4241 scf_iter_t *pgIter = NULL; in psGetProviderDataList()
/illumos-gate/usr/src/cmd/svc/startd/
H A Dlibscf.c594 scf_iter_t *iter; in depgroup_empty()
2807 scf_iter_t *svc_iter; in libscf_populate_graph()
2808 scf_iter_t *inst_iter; in libscf_populate_graph()
3415 scf_iter_t *iter; in walk_dependency_pgs()
3498 scf_iter_t *iter; in walk_property_astrings()
H A Dexpand.c162 scf_iter_t *iter = NULL; in get_prop_val_str()
H A Dstartd.c488 scf_iter_t *iter, *piter; in read_startd_config()
/illumos-gate/usr/src/cmd/halt/
H A Dhalt.c279 scf_iter_t *siter = NULL; in stop_delegates()
280 scf_iter_t *iiter = NULL; in stop_delegates()

12